Workout of the Day
STRENGTH
Front Squat
4×3 @ 85% – 88% / RPE 8-9
Notes
We have heavy triples today. Focus on bracing, maintaining tension at the bottom of the lift, and creating bar speed. Every rep should have a controlled and deliberate descent. Take time between reps at the top to reset; don’t rush.
Expect the weight to feel heavy but doable; leave just about 1 rep in the tank.
Rest 3 minutes or more between sets to recover fully.
METCON
For Time
130m Run
15 Overhead Squats (135/95/65#)
15 Chest to Bar Pull-Ups
270m Run
12 Overhead Squats
12 Chest to Bar Pull-Ups
400m Run
9 Overhead Squats
9 Chest to Bar Pull-Ups
Notes
Intent ~8-12 min
Run Scaling: 130m>200>270m
OHS: Moderately heavy load that challenges your stability under fatigue. Reduce load as much as needed to achieve your best mechanics and range of motion today. An empty training bar will still provide a potent workout if the correct intent is applied!
Athletes may complete a full snatch that passes through a below-parallel squat as their first rep or use any method of power snatch to get the barbell overhead and then continue into their set.
CTB: For each rep to count, the athlete’s chest somewhere below the collarbone makes contact with the bar.
A. 12-9-6 CTB Kipping
B. 15-12-9 Chin Over Bar Kipping
C. 8-6-4 Strict Variation (CTB, chin over bar, foot assisted)
